NB3N3020DTR2G
Clock Multiplier, LVPECL / LVCMOS, Programmable, 3.3 V
The NB3N3020 is a high precision, low phase noise selectable clock multiplier. The device takes a 5.0-27 MHz fundamental mode parallel resonant crystal or a 2.0-210 MHz LVCMOS single ended clock source and generates a differential LVPECL output and a single ended LVCMOS/LVTTL output at a selectable clock output frequency which is a multiple of the input clock frequency. Three tri-level LVCMOS/LVTTL single ended select pins set one of 26 possible clock multipliers. LVCMOS/LVTTL output enable (OE) tri-states clock outputs when low. This device is housed in 5.0 x 4.4 mm TSSOP-16.
- Period Jitter RMS of 5.0 ps
- Selectable Clock Multiplier
- 1 LV-PECL Differential Output and 1 LVMOS/LVTTL single ended output
- Operating Range - 3.3V +/- 10%
- Industrial Temperature Range -40°C to +85°C
